Har zuwa tsakiyar 1950s, haɗin gwiwar kimiyya na kasa da kasa da na tsaka-tsakin yanayi ya iyakance. Sanarwar da ICSU ta yi na shekarar Geophysical ta kasa da kasa a cikin 1957 ta nuna canji, yayin da ta ba da damar daidaitawa da lura da kimiyyar duniya game da abubuwan da suka faru na geophysical, gami da ba da gudummawar ma'aunin ma'aunin carbon dioxide na yanayi (CO2) na Charles David Keeling - wanda aka sani a yau a matsayin " Keeling Curve". Daga baya, ICSU ta yi aiki tare da Hukumar Kula da Yanayi ta Duniya (WMO) don kafa Shirin Binciken Yanayi na Duniya (GARP) a cikin 1967, yana haɓaka ci gaba a kimiyyar yanayi da ƙirar yanayi. Wannan nasarar ta share hanya don Shirin Tsarin Yanayi na Duniya (WCP) a cikin 1979, wanda daga baya ya haifar da Shirin Binciken Yanayi na Duniya.Farashin WCRP) – ɗaya daga cikin Ƙungiyoyin Haɗin kai na ISC. Tun da aka ƙirƙira ta, WCRP ta ba da gudummawa ga ci gaba mai mahimmanci a kimiyyar yanayi, kamar fahimtar mu game da abubuwan El Niño.
A cikin 1988, amsa buƙatar ƙungiyar kimiyya mai zaman kanta don sanar da yanke shawara, WMO da Hukumar Kula da Muhalli ta Majalisar Dinkin Duniya (UNEP) sun haɗu tare da ƙungiyar gwamnatocin gwamnatoci kan sauyin yanayi (IPCC) - ƙarfafa haɗin gwiwa tsakanin kimiyya da manufofi kan sauyin yanayi. Tun da aka kirkiro IPCC, ICSU tare da ƙungiyoyin ƙungiyoyin koyarwa da cibiyoyin sadarwar kimiyya masu alaƙa sun ba da babbar gudummawar kimiyya ga duk kimantawar IPCC kuma sun sanar da tsarin manufofin UNFCCC tun daga farko.
Shekarar Duniya ta Duniya (IPY) wani shirin kimiyya ne na kasa da kasa wanda ICSU ta qaddamar, yana shiga don ƙirƙirar gagarumin ci gaba don haɗin gwiwar kimiyyar canji, tallafin bincike da aiwatar da canjin yanayi. Tare da Kwamitin Kimiyya akan Binciken Antarctic (SCAR) da Kwamitin Kimiyya na Arctic na Duniya (IASC), ISC ta fara tsara tsarin tsarin. IPY mai zuwa a cikin 2032-33.

Ƙaddamar a 2015, Duniya ta gaba wani shiri ne na kasa da kasa don samar wa masana kimiyya, masu bincike, da masu kirkire-kirkire tsarin bincike na duniya kan bincike mai dorewa don hanzarta sauye-sauye zuwa dorewar duniya da kuma rayuwa mai dorewa a cikin iyakokin duniyarmu. Duniya ta gaba ta gina sama da shekaru talatin na binciken canjin muhalli na duniya kuma ta ci gaba da fara aikin kimiyyar yanayi tare da sakinsa "10 Sabbin Hanyoyi a Kimiyyar Yanayi"An sake shi a lokacin COPs na yanayi, tare da Babban Sakatare na UNFCCC da Shirin Binciken Yanayi na Duniya.Farashin WCRP).

Manufar WCRP ita ce sauƙaƙe bincike da hasashen canjin yanayin yanayi na duniya don haɓaka ainihin fahimtar kimiyya game da tsarin yanayi na zahiri da tsarin yanayi da sanin girman tasirin ɗan adam akan yanayi. An kafa shi a cikin 1980 ta ICSU da WMO kuma tare da Hukumar Intergovernmental Oceanographic Commission (IOC) ta UNESCO a cikin 1993. WCRP ita ce mafi dadewa kuma kawai shiri ne kawai wanda aka sadaukar don daidaitawa na bincike na yanayi na duniya kuma ya haɓaka iliminmu game da yanayi sosai. . WCRP ta aza harsashi na zahiri don fahimta da tsinkaya abubuwan da suka faru na El Niño. Hakanan ya inganta samfuran yanayi sosai, waɗanda ke zama tushen bincike da ƙima na duniya. Bugu da ƙari, shirin ya haɓaka bayanan yanayi na yanki da na duniya, yana ba da gudummawa ga ingantaccen fahimtar mahimman hanyoyin sauyin yanayi.
A cikin 2023, yayin taron budadden yanayi na biyu, WCRP ta tattara wakilai 1,400 a fannin kimiyyar yanayi a Kigali, Rwanda, don kira ga malamai, gwamnatoci da masana'antu su hada kai kan hanyoyin magance sauyin yanayi tare da yin kira ga masana kimiyya a Kudancin Duniya da su taka rawar gani a kimiyyar yanayi.

A cikin 1957, ICSU ta ƙirƙira Kwamitin Kimiyya akan Binciken Oceanic.SCOR), ƙungiyarsa ta farko ta dindindin ta interdisciplinary, don mai da hankali kan kimiyyar ruwa da kuma tekunan duniya. SCOR yana taka muhimmiyar rawa wajen haɓaka fahimtarmu game da tekuna, wanda ya ƙunshi sassan jiki, sinadarai, ilimin halitta, da yanayin ƙasa. Bayan shekara guda, ICSU ta kafa Kwamitin Kimiyya akan Binciken Antarctic (SCAR). Ana tuhumar SCAR da ƙaddamarwa, haɓakawa da daidaita ingantaccen bincike na kimiyya na ƙasa da ƙasa a yankin Antarctic (ciki har da Tekun Kudu), da kuma rawar da yankin Antarctic ke takawa a cikin tsarin Duniya. A bara, sun saki nasu Rahoton flagship "Canjin Yanayi na Antarctic da Muhalli", ƙayyadaddun ƙayyadaddun ƙayyadaddun fahimta na yanzu, da kuma bayyanuwa shawarwari don magance canji, da kuma cike giɓin ilimin tare da ƙarin bincike.
Tsarin Kula da Tekun Duniya (GOOS), wanda IOC ya kafa a cikin 1991, shirin haɗin gwiwa ne na kasa da kasa wanda ke nufin samar da ci gaba da cikakkiyar ra'ayi game da yanayin tekunan duniya. Shekara guda bayan haka, WMO, IOC, UNEP da ICSU sun rattaba hannu kan yarjejeniyar fahimtar juna don kafa Tsarin Kula da Yanayi na Duniya.GCOS). GCOS na nufin ci gaba da dorewar sa ido kan sauyin yanayi, ganowa da fahimtar dalilansa, yin ƙoƙari don yin ƙira da hasashen tsarin yanayin da kuma lura da tasirin ragewa da manufofin daidaitawa.
